Handover — Stockmarsh reconciliation job (to on-call)

The nightly inventory reconciliation for Pellworth Goods ran clean except for the Fenley warehouse feed, which stalled twice. I bumped the retry window to 15 minutes; watch tonight's run. If the job dies mid-batch, restore state from the sealed checkpoint in the ops vault rather than rerunning from scratch. Unsealing the checkpoint requires the recovery passphrase below.

vault phrase of kajef-tafog = wenox-briix

## FAQ: Bramblegate Password Reset Revamp

**Q: What does the release manager need to do before shipping the new reset flow?**

A: Mostly nothing — the Bramblegate revamp is feature-flagged and rolls out per cohort. One catch: the staging admin account gets locked when the flag flips, by design. To unlock it, use the recovery passphrase listed below.

unlock words, bahip-tahop: gormir-julath-aldion-aldix

## Scaling the worker pool

Welcome aboard! Our queue-depth autoscaler (internally nicknamed "Stretchy") watches the Flowgate job queue and spins up workers whenever depth stays above 500 for two minutes. If it starts flapping, check the cooldown setting first — it's almost always that. You can poke the autoscaler directly through the Stretchy admin API, which is handy for manual overrides during incidents. To authenticate against it, use the key below.

API key for kaguf-fawif: zpat3_k5x

## Releases

Quick note for the sync: GarageGlance v2.4 ships the occupancy feed for the Marlowe Street deck, now polling sensors every 30 seconds instead of two minutes. Counts should stop drifting during rush hour. Tag releases off `main`, run the feed smoke test, and ping Tova if the diff looks weird. All release artifacts must be verified against the key below.

signing key of tahog-tajog = bky6_QV8tna

**14:22 — Postmortem timeline, GiveLeaf receipt mailer**

At 14:22 the donation-receipt mailer started sending duplicate PDFs to anyone who gave through a plugin-hosted form. Root cause: our retry queue didn't dedupe on the receipt ID, so plugin callbacks that timed out got replayed. Quick heads-up for plugin authors: if your webhook handler takes longer than 8 seconds, we'll retry, so make your side idempotent too. Fix shipped at 15:40 and backfilled apologies went out overnight. For verification, the patched build is identified below.

build token for tawif-bahip: htk31_68bba16e1afabfef4ecc69408c06f16